What professional installation includes

Prepared base work for synthetic turf in Westham

Good installation is about much more than rolling out a carpet-like surface. A dependable artificial grass installation service usually begins with a site visit or a detailed discussion about the space, how it is used, and what result you want to achieve. From there, the ground should be measured, assessed, and prepared properly before any turf is fitted.

Typical installation work may include removing the existing lawn, old paving, or worn ground cover; excavating the area to the required depth; installing a suitable sub-base; compacting the ground; adding a weed membrane where appropriate; fitting edging to keep everything secure; and trimming and joining the artificial grass so that the finished surface looks as natural and seamless as possible. Sand infill or other finishing materials may also be used depending on the product and intended use.

Every property is different, so the process should be adapted to the site. A flat rear garden with straightforward access is very different from a sloped side area, a tight courtyard, or a commercial space with foot traffic and delivery access. A skilled installer will plan for these details in advance so that the project runs smoothly and the result is durable.

The installation process step by step

Professional synthetic grass installation in Westham

For many customers, it helps to know what happens during the job. A clear process can make the project feel much more manageable and shows what you are paying for. While every installation varies, the typical stages are easy to understand.

1. Initial assessment
We look at the size, shape, access, and current condition of the area. This helps identify whether any drainage issues, uneven ground, or old materials need to be removed first.

2. Preparation and excavation
The existing surface is usually removed so the new lawn can be installed on a stable, level foundation. The depth of excavation depends on the site and intended use.

3. Base construction
A sub-base is laid and compacted to create a durable, free-draining structure. This is one of the most important parts of the job because it affects how the turf sits and performs over time.

4. Edging and membrane installation
Edges help keep the lawn tidy and secure, while a membrane can help manage weed growth where appropriate.

5. Turf fitting and joining
The artificial grass is cut to fit the area precisely, with joins aligned carefully so the final look is natural and neat.

6. Finishing touches
Brush-up, infill, and final inspection complete the job so the surface is ready to use.

What affects the cost of artificial grass installation?

Finished low-maintenance artificial turf in Westham

Customers often want to understand pricing before they decide to move ahead, and that is sensible. The cost of an installation can vary depending on a number of practical factors, and a reliable quote should reflect the specific conditions of your garden or commercial site rather than offering a one-size-fits-all figure.

Key pricing factors usually include the size of the area, how much excavation is required, whether old turf, paving, or decking needs to be removed, the quality and style of artificial grass selected, the complexity of the shape, and how difficult the access is for bringing materials in and removing waste. Drainage improvements, edging, and additional base work can also affect the total.

It is worth remembering that the cheapest option is not always the best value. A lower upfront price may not include proper groundwork, which can lead to issues later on such as poor drainage, uneven surfaces, or visible joins. A more careful installation often lasts better and feels more comfortable to use, which can make it a better long-term decision.

When requesting a quote, be ready to explain:

  • The approximate size of the area
  • Whether the existing lawn or surface needs removal
  • How the space is currently used
  • Any access restrictions, parking limitations, or shared entrances
  • Whether the area needs to suit pets, children, or heavy foot traffic

Frequently asked questions

Can artificial grass be installed on uneven ground?
Yes, but the ground should usually be prepared properly first. Uneven surfaces are often levelled during excavation and base work so the finished lawn looks and feels consistent.

Is artificial turf suitable for pets?
Many products are suitable for pets, provided they are installed with good drainage and the right base. It is also useful to ask about cleaning and maintenance recommendations for pet use.

Will the lawn look natural?
Modern artificial grass can look very realistic, especially when selected carefully and installed by an experienced team. Edge finishing, pile direction, and correct joins all affect the final appearance.

Does it need much maintenance?
Artificial turf is low-maintenance, but not maintenance-free. It usually benefits from occasional brushing, debris removal, and general cleaning to keep it looking fresh.

Can it be fitted in small gardens or awkward spaces?
Yes. In fact, artificial grass is often especially useful in smaller or awkward areas where natural grass struggles. It can be cut and shaped to fit courtyards, narrow strips, and side returns.
